368.021 County authority over trails.
(1)A county governing body has the same jurisdiction over trails as it has over local access roads.
(2)This section applies to trails that:
(a)Are easements over land or by watercourse that are not part of a road right of way;
(b)Provide certain forms of ingress to or egress from land or water or permit travel between places;
(c)Do not provide vehicle access of the type provided by a road; and
(d)Are not under the jurisdiction of a state or federal agency. [1981 c.153 §5]
